49ers agree to a one-year deal with WR Mohamed Sanu, per agent
49ers agree to a one-year deal with WR Mohamed Sanu, per agent
By David Bonilla
Sep 15, 2020
The San Francisco 49ers have agreed to a one-year deal with wide receiver Mohamed Sanu, according to the player's agent (h/t to Matt Maiocco of NBC Sports Bay Area).
